Dennis Gansel is a German director known for his compelling storytelling and bold directorial style, which has left a significant mark on the world of cinema. His filmography includes a diverse range of genres, showcasing his versatility as a filmmaker. Gansel first gained international recognition with his thought-provoking thriller "The Wave" (2008), which delves into the dangerous allure of group dynamics and the potential for authoritarianism within society. This film not only garnered critical acclaim but also solidified Gansel's reputation as a director unafraid to tackle complex and socially relevant themes. Another standout work in Gansel's career is "Before the Fall" (2004), a gripping drama set against the backdrop of a prestigious boarding school during the final days of the Nazi regime. The film masterfully explores the themes of power, rebellion, and the moral complexities faced by its young protagonists. Gansel's ability to navigate sensitive subject matter with nuance and depth has set him apart as a director with a keen understanding of human psychology and societal dynamics. In "Mechanic: Resurrection" (2016), Gansel ventured into the action-adventure genre, demonstrating his adaptability as a filmmaker. The film, starring Jason Statham, showcased Gansel's skill in orchestrating high-stakes action sequences while infusing the narrative with his distinct directorial flair.
